Shadow of the Virtuous Paladin
In the realm of the Ethereal Mountains, where the air is thick with the scent of ancient pine and the whispers of spirits echo through the valleys, there lived a Paladin known as Windrider. His name was a legend, whispered in hushed tones by those who had seen him wield the Windspire Sword with such prowess that it seemed to dance with the wind itself. Windrider was a guardian of virtue, sworn to protect the world from the encroaching darkness of vice.
One fateful morning, as the sun rose like a golden coin from the horizon, Windrider received a message. It was from the Grandmaster of the Virtue Order, a cryptic scroll that spoke of a virtual world, a place where virtue and vice were in a constant dance, and where the greatest tests of a Paladin's heart awaited.
Curiosity piqued, Windrider set out for the virtual realm, his mind brimming with questions. The Grandmaster had not provided any details beyond the need for a Paladin's presence in this world. As he stepped through the portal, he found himself in a bustling marketplace, the kind of place he had only read about in the annals of Virtue Order history.
The marketplace was a kaleidoscope of colors and sounds. Merchants called out in a language he could not understand, and the air was thick with the scent of exotic spices and the clinking of coins. He quickly learned that this world was a virtual playground for those who could afford the entry fee, a place where players could live out their fantasies, indulging in vice or cultivating virtue.
Windrider's first encounter in this virtual world was with a young woman, her eyes alight with mischief. She introduced herself as Lady Vengeance, a player who had made a name for herself in the realm of vice. She challenged him to a duel, her words tinged with a playful cruelty.
The duel was fierce, with Windrider's Windspire Sword slicing through the air with a precision that seemed to defy the laws of physics. He was a master of martial arts, trained from a young age to protect the innocent and vanquish the evil. Lady Vengeance fought with equal skill, her movements fluid and her strikes deadly.
After the duel, they spoke, and Windrider learned that Lady Vengeance was not what she seemed. She was a Paladin herself, a former guardian of virtue who had fallen into vice after a betrayal that had cost her everything she held dear. Her eyes were filled with a fire that Windrider recognized all too well.
As they conversed, Windrider began to suspect that the Grandmaster's message was not a mere call for aid but a test of his own loyalty. The Grandmaster had known of Lady Vengeance's fall and had sent him to this virtual world to confront her, to see if he could bring her back to the path of virtue.
The test continued as Windrider navigated the virtual world, encountering various challenges and moral dilemmas. He faced players who sought power through vice, and he found himself making difficult choices that tested his own principles. Each decision brought him closer to understanding the true nature of virtue and vice.
Then, the betrayal was revealed. It was not Lady Vengeance who had betrayed her Order, but someone much closer to Windrider than he could have ever imagined. The Grandmaster had sent him to this world to confront a lie, to face the truth about himself.
In a climactic battle, Windrider confronted the betrayer, a man who had once been his closest ally. The man's face was twisted with greed and power, and his eyes held a coldness that Windrider had never seen before. In the end, it was not martial arts that decided the outcome but the choice Windrider made, a choice that would define him for the rest of his life.
With the betrayer defeated and the truth uncovered, Windrider returned to the real world, his heart heavier but his resolve unshaken. He had faced the darkness within himself and had emerged stronger, ready to continue his journey as a Paladin, a guardian of virtue in a world where vice was always lurking just beyond the shadows.
As the sun set over the Ethereal Mountains, casting long shadows that seemed to reach into the virtual realm, Windrider knew that the battle was far from over. The Grandmaster's message had been a test, and he had passed it with honor. But the real test was yet to come, as he prepared to face the challenges that awaited him in the world beyond the virtual.
